Stunning and elegant Queen Anne Style tilt-top end table. Striking English design from the mid 19th Century. The solid walnut top is attached to the solid walnut turned pedestal shaft via a large dowel set through a top plate fitted with a spring latch system. The latch can be opened to allow the top to tilt vertically, allowing one to tuck the table against the wall where it can stand ready until needed as a permanent end table or wine table.
